Another dreaded Teacher Work Day tomorrow at Fairfield schools. Suzy loves the Teachers but believes her kids need to be in class...
Some activity ideas to get through the day:
Hop the train to NYC and go to Canal Street
For those budding fashionistas hit the bargains (read: knock-offs) on Canal Street (less crowded than midtown vendors and cheaper, too). Kids love, love this.
Ice Skate at Wonderland of Ice
Open skating from 11 AM - 1 PM
123 Glenwood Ave., Bridgeport, Phone: 576-8110. www.wonderlandofice.com
Get a Fun Lesson in Energy Conservation
Suzy's friend Kim says visit the Smart Living Center in Orange, run by UI. The Smart Living Center is a hands-on showroom where you and your kids can learn about the latest energy saving home products with interactive exhibits for the young ones. Best of all, it's free! (You support the place with the "conservation fee" at the bottom of your UI bill.)
www.UnitedIlluminating.com
Westport Playground at Compo Beach
The mercury is supposed to hit 65 degrees so take 'em outside. Visit this year-old playground on the beach. It's fabulous for the younger set and actually has some stuff for the older kids, too. Very clean area for a picnic.
Go for a hike at Sherwood Island
Pack up the bikes and go for a ride at Sherwood Island, off I-95 at Exit 18.
Spring Skiing
Suzy's galpal, Kristen, says she's packing up her brood and heading to Ski Butternut. Less than 2 hours north on Route 8, Butternut offers $15 lift tickets, tons of snow, and babysitting for kids up to age 8 if they don't ski. They also have tubing.
www.skibutternut.com
Friday is "Fairfield Day" at Magic Mountain. Join fellow Fairfield residents in Vermont for $25 lift tickets or $50 for a car full of kids.
www.magicmtn.com For more info: 802-824-5645.
Dinosaurs in New Haven
Skip the rigors of visiting the Natural History Museum in NYC. Stay home and drive to the Peabody, Yale's excellent natural history collection, closer to home in New Haven.
Peabody link
Visit Mystic
Get out of town and visit the Mystic Aquarium. Great gourmet market for lunch up the street called the Mystic Market.
www.mysticaquarium.org
Wakeman: Open Gym
Great time to hang out w/ friends in a fun safe environment. 11 AM-9:30 PM (drop-in).
Dodge ball tourney (Grades 3-4) at 11 AM. "Who's the Man" basketball challenge boys (Ages 9-13) at 9 AM (Sign-up required). "Can She Hang" (for Girls, Ages 9-13). Sign-up required. Wakeman Club
Homework Study Group
Yes, let them have one today. All their friends can come over to "study". Promise pizza at the end if they actually do something. And no TV!
